A MAN will appear in court after a cyclist suffered a serious head injury in a crash.
Police were called to reports of a cyclist found injured in the road in Broadmayne, Basildon at around 10.30pm on Saturday May 1.
He was taken to hospital for treatment on a serious head injury.
It is believed he had been in a crash with a car between the Timberlog Lane roundabout and Church Road.
The car had left the scene.
Adam Linfield, 35, of Little Lullaway, Basildon, has been summonsed to appear at Basildon Magistrates’ Court of October 5 to face a charge of failing to stop at the scene of a collision.
